The Physical Advantages of Martial Arts for Children
When youngsters method karate, they not just discover self-defense but also gain countless physical benefits. Taking part in martial arts helps boost toughness, versatility, and sychronisation. As they kick, punch, and do different stances, their muscles expand stronger and a lot more toned. You'll discover their endurance raising, making daily activities really feel easier and more enjoyable.Karate additionally promotes cardio health and wellness. The dynamic movements raise their heart prices, offering an exceptional exercise that supports general physical fitness. And also, exercising these methods enhances equilibrium, which can be useful in sports and other physical activities.Moreover, the self-control of karate motivates kids to establish much better position and body recognition. They'll learn to manage their activities, which can decrease the danger of injuries both in karate and in everyday life. All these physical advantages contribute to a healthier and much more active lifestyle, setting a solid structure for their future.

Developing Self-control and Emphasis
While lots of activities can show youngsters beneficial abilities, fighting styles like karate distinctively foster self-control and emphasis. With structured training sessions, you'll discover your youngster finding out the importance of routine and commitment. Each course needs them to pay attention carefully, follow instructions, and practice constantly, enhancing their capacity to focus on tasks.As they progress and make new belts, your kid experiences firsthand the rewards of effort and resolution. This procedure grows a frame of mind that values persistence, teaching them to press via difficulties instead of offering up.In martial arts, emphasis isn't just about physical movements; it has to do with psychological clearness as well. Kids find out to clear diversions and channel their power successfully, both in and out of the dojo. This newfound discipline and focus can translate right into other areas of their lives, enhancing their academic performance and individual connections. With martial arts, your youngster is set on a course toward lifelong growth and success.

Often Asked Inquiries
What Age Is Ideal to Start Martial Arts for Kids?
The very best age to begin martial arts for children is daily express football usually between four and six years of ages. At this age, they're extra receptive to discovering, creating coordination, and building social skills through appealing tasks like martial arts.
The length of time Does It Take to See Improvements?
You'll normally see improvements in your youngster's martial arts skills within a few weeks - Best Martial Arts for Families. Consistent technique, dedication, and positive reinforcement will accelerate their progression, aiding them get self-confidence and proficiency in fighting styles much faster than anticipated

Exist Any Kind Of Threats of Injury in Karate?
Yes, there are some dangers of injury in karate, like in any sporting activity. With appropriate training, guidance, and safety gear, you can greatly lower these dangers while delighting in the psychological and physical advantages of karate.
What Equipment Do Children Need for Martial Arts?
For martial arts, youngsters usually need a gi, which is an attire, and a belt to represent their ranking (Best Martial Arts for Families). Depending on the dojo, they could likewise require protective equipment like handwear covers, shin guards, and a mouthguard
Exactly How Frequently Should Children Practice Martial Arts Each Week?
Children need to practice martial arts a minimum of 2 to 3 times a week. Regular technique helps create skills, develop self-confidence, and boosts physical fitness. You'll discover improvement and development in their capabilities with regular training sessions.
